Job Summary

The Quality Control (QC), Supervisor will act as a team member of the QC department to support production of in-process and final product drug lots for customers. Organizes and plans quality testing for ongoing customer stability studies. Provide on-time, high quality results to meet Manufacturing demands. The QC Supervisor is responsible for ensuring and providing a safe work environment to the staff in the execution of their work duties. The incumbent is expected to create a culture of disciplined execution and a high level of professionalism for their team while remaining focused on product quality and patient safety. The Supervisor ensures safety procedures are communicated uniformly to all staff. Works on assignments that non-routine in nature where ability to recognize deviation from accepted practice is required. Works on problems of advanced technical scope in which analysis of situation or data requires a review of identifiable factors.

Shift: Night, Monday-Friday: 8:30 pm-5:00 am

Key Requirements

  • Bachelor's degree in a scientific field, with a preference for Microbiology or Biochemistry.

  • M.S./Ph.D. degree is preferred with 2-5+ years of experience in Quality Control, strictly adhering to cGMPs.

  • Ideally 2+ years direct supervisory experience.

  • Outstanding ability to speak publicly and maintain control of meetings.

  • Outstanding ability to interpret data and troubleshoot assays in area of expertise.

  • Excellent ability to prioritize work load for group and problem solve. Changes work within their group quickly in unexpected situations.

  • Clearly outlines and gives instructions to analysts in their team.

  • Direct, control and plan tasks/projects and brainstorming.

  • Excellent ability to communicate in both written and verbal format.

  • Is able to clearly communicate via email or memo as required.

  • Positive can do attitude, good listener who follows through on requests from management and or staff.

  • Able to effectively influence.

  • Flexible and adaptable to meet business needs.
